A woman makes Gol Gappas inspired by Popping-Boba

Instagrammer @babasood posts about food and her love for cooking on her page. In fact, according to her Instagram bio, she’s a “questionable recipe creator.” And her latest Instagram Reel has us believing she’s quite the genius culinary developer! She used molecular gastronomy to make boba-inspired gol gappas and it’s one of the most interesting dishes we’ve seen in recent times.

True to her love for chemistry and organics, she incorporated molecular gastronomy to make boba-like balls for gol Gappa water. According to her, it’s a portable and easy way to carry your gol Gappa water. So, she didn’t play with our beloved street food, but simply transformed it into a boba-like object and used it to prepare gol gappas. She used sodium alginate and calcium lactate to make these boba-like molecules and we think it’s pure genius!
